TORSION
•Twisting of a shaft
•Occurs when Torque or Twisting moment acts
on the shaft

ANGLE OF TWIST
•The angle through which the cross section of
the shaft is rotated by action of twisting
moment or torque.

Difference between TORQUE and
TORSION

TORQUE TORSION
Definition Rotation effect of Force Effect produced due to Torque
Measurement Possible Not Possible
SI unit Newton-meter No physical unit available,
Measured through angle of twist

PURE TORSION
•If shaft is subjected to two equal and opposite
twisting moments only, then it is said to be in
pure torsion or simple torsion.
